4. Materiality and Finish Integration
The realization of “tendencias navidad 2024 2025 colores” extends significantly beyond mere chromatic selection; it is intrinsically tied to “Materiality and Finish Integration.” This connection is foundational, as the inherent properties of a material and its surface treatment fundamentally alter the perception, emotional impact, and practical application of any given color. A color trend, such as a deep emerald green, achieves its full expressive potential only when combined with specific materials and finishes that accentuate its desired characteristics. For instance, the same emerald hue rendered in a matte, felted wool evokes a sense of natural warmth and rustic comfort, aligning with biophilic or artisanal aesthetic directions. Conversely, when applied to a highly polished metallic surface or a velvet fabric with a subtle sheen, the very same green transforms into an emblem of luxury, sophistication, or opulent tradition. This demonstrates a clear cause-and-effect relationship: the material and finish act as amplifiers or modifiers of color, dictating its perceived depth, vibrancy, and texture. Therefore, understanding materiality and finish is not a secondary consideration but an essential component of translating abstract color forecasts into tangible, impactful holiday products and environments, ensuring the aesthetic intent of the “tendencias navidad 2024 2025 colores” is accurately conveyed and commercially viable.
Further analysis reveals that this integration dictates not only visual appeal but also tactile experience, which is crucial for consumer engagement during the holiday season. A forecasted trend towards “comforting neutrals” might specify creamy whites, warm grays, and soft beiges. These colors would ideally be presented on materials like brushed cotton, boucle, or unglazed ceramics, coupled with finishes that are matte, textured, or subtly iridescent to enhance a sense of calm and tactile softness. In contrast, a trend favoring “techno-optimism” might involve electric blues, vibrant fuchsias, and reflective silvers, necessitating materials such as polished acrylic, anodized aluminum, or holographic films with high-gloss, metallic, or prismatic finishes. These combinations amplify the futuristic and innovative aspects of the color palette. Further analysis of this dynamic reveals that the integration of sustainability extends beyond simple color selection to encompass the broader material story. Forecasted colors for 2024-2025, even if vibrant, are increasingly expected to be achievable through processes that minimize water usage, reduce hazardous waste, and avoid toxic chemicals. Examples include the adoption of digital printing technologies that use less water and dye, or the development of pigments from upcycled agricultural waste (e.g., dyes extracted from coffee grounds or avocado pits). Furthermore, the aesthetic appeal of “Sustainability in Hues” often manifests in textures and finishes that highlight the natural origin of materials, such as raw linen, undyed wool, or recycled glass, where the inherent color variations and imperfections contribute to the overall trend. This approach cultivates a sense of authenticity and longevity, counteracting the rapid obsolescence often associated with seasonal trends. For retail and product development, this translates into strategic decisions where the eco-credentials of a colorits non-toxicity, biodegradability, or recyclabilitybecome as significant as its visual appeal, influencing sourcing, design, and marketing narratives that resonate with a sustainably minded consumer base.

Question 1: How are the Christmas color trends for 2024 and 2025 determined?
These color trends are determined through extensive research and analysis conducted by specialized trend forecasting agencies, design institutes, and color authorities. This process involves monitoring global socio-cultural shifts, economic indicators, technological advancements, and influences from fashion, art, and interior design. Data is gathered from trade shows, consumer behavior studies, material innovations, and emerging aesthetic movements worldwide to identify overarching themes and translate them into specific chromatic directions.
Question 2: Are these forecasted Christmas color trends universally applicable across all geographic regions?
While overarching global trends often provide a general direction, specific color preferences and their interpretations can vary significantly by region. Core trend forecasts establish a foundation, but regional cultural nuances, traditional holiday palettes, and local market demands frequently lead to adaptations. For example, a trend emphasizing muted pastels might be embraced more readily in certain European markets, while brighter, bolder palettes could find stronger resonance in other parts of the world. Effective implementation requires sensitivity to these localized interpretations.
Question 3: What is the primary benefit of knowing these Christmas color trends in advance for businesses?
The primary benefit for businesses, particularly in manufacturing, retail, and design, is strategic foresight. Advance knowledge of these color trends enables proactive product development, informed inventory planning, and targeted marketing campaigns. It allows for the creation of cohesive product lines that align with anticipated consumer desires, minimizes the risk of obsolete stock, and ensures that visual merchandising effectively resonates with the contemporary holiday aesthetic, ultimately driving sales and enhancing brand relevance.
Question 4: Do these new color trends completely replace traditional Christmas palettes like red and green?
These forecasted trends typically do not seek to entirely replace traditional Christmas palettes but rather to reinterpret, refresh, and expand upon them. Classic colors such as red, green, gold, and silver often remain foundational but are presented in updated shades, varied finishes, or combined with novel accent colors. The evolution lies in the specific saturation, tone, or accompanying hues that define the contemporary iteration of traditional festive imagery, offering a fresh yet familiar aesthetic.
Question 5: How does sustainability influence the selection of forecasted Christmas colors?
Sustainability exerts a significant and growing influence on color selection. This involves a preference for hues that align with natural environments (e.g., earthy greens, muted browns, tranquil blues), reflecting a connection to nature and eco-consciousness. Furthermore, there is an increasing emphasis on colors achievable through environmentally friendly dyeing processes, low-impact pigments, or derived from recycled materials. The consideration extends to the ethical sourcing of materials and the overall lifecycle of products, making sustainability an integral aspect of the aesthetic and production choices.
Question 6: What is the expected longevity or lifecycle of these specific Christmas color trends for 2024 and 2025?
While specific color trends are forecasted for multi-year periods (e.g., 2024-2025), their longevity can vary. Core foundational palettes tend to exhibit more enduring appeal, evolving gradually. More trend-driven accent colors or specific combinations might have a shorter, more intense cycle, providing novelty for a single season. The “lifecycle” is thus dynamic, with overarching themes persisting while specific expressions within them shift, requiring continuous monitoring and adaptation to maintain relevance.
